src/prologue/core/group

Source   Edit  

Types

Group = ref object
  app*: Prologue
  
Grouping object Source   Edit  

Procs

func getAllInfos(group: Group; route: string;
                 middlewares: openArray[HandlerAsync]): (string,
    seq[HandlerAsync]) {....raises: [], tags: [], forbids: [].}
Retrieves group infos regarding middlewares and route. Source   Edit  
func newGroup(app: Prologue; route: string;
              middlewares: openArray[HandlerAsync] = @[]; parent: Group = nil): Group {.
    ...raises: [RouteError], tags: [], forbids: [].}
Creates a new Group. Source   Edit